首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>实用的git命令来比较/区分不同的分支

实用的git命令来比较/区分不同的分支
EN

Stack Overflow用户
提问于 2009-12-04 14:03:20
回答 3查看 793关注 0票数 3

我仍然对树枝感到厌倦,并比较到底发生了什么变化。我不喜欢将事情转储到控制台的方式,特别是当文件大小很大且许多文件已经更改时。

如果我插上别的东西,我会得到这个吗?

branches/versions?

  1. 一个分支列表,并更改
  2. 在分支和所有受影响文件之间进行区分的能力可以轻松地与其他
  3. 进行比较
EN

回答 3

Stack Overflow用户

发布于 2009-12-04 16:43:32

首先,当输出足够大时,git默认使用寻呼机,无论是git log (或git log --graph)还是git diff

其次,可以使用git difftool运行配置(或自动检测)图形差异工具。

票数 3
EN

Stack Overflow用户

发布于 2009-12-04 14:07:22

我经常用

代码语言:javascript
复制
git diff master...HEAD > branchdiff.diff

它将当前分支的头与主程序进行比较,并将其转储到我可以查看的文件中,而不是将其转储到控制台。

票数 1
EN

Stack Overflow用户

发布于 2009-12-04 14:10:44

对于可视差异,可以使用git diff -pkompare

代码语言:javascript
复制
git diff -p <commit> | kompare -o -
票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/1847124

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档